New heated mid-layer garment designed from the ground up, using specially designed textiles and an enhanced heating system.

This new Heated Jacket has been designed to deliver maximum comfort and superior heating efficiency - featuring UltraFlex technology. This J601RP heated UltraFlex jacket features a much thinner material structure than the alternative soft-shell J501RP and J505RP heated jackets - being designed to fit between the wearer's base-layer and their outer motorcycle jacket when there is not a lot of space to accommodate a mid-layer heated garment. The unique UltraFlex material also provides generous elastic 4-way stretch, moulding the garment to the wearers body contours for a snug fit, without restricting movement.

UltraFlex 4 way stretch

Keis developed UltraFlex specifically for motorcycle mid-layers, so that riders can enjoy riding safely in colder environments. The fabric is lightweight, breathable, and wicks away moisture, keeping riders comfortable and dry, while the Keis heating panels deliver warmth to strategically positioned areas of the body.

The unisex Keis UltraFlex Heated Jacket delivers 65W (5.4A) of power to heat panels in the chest, back, sleeves, and collar. The sleeves also feature thumb holsters to prevent the sleeves bunching up, especially when putting on a motorcycle jacket.

    Connect & power

    It is recommended that you power the J601RP UltraFlex Heated Jacket from a vehicle battery, using the supplied Keis Power Lead.

    While this heated jacket can technically be powered by a Keis Portable Battery Pack, we believe that this may not be very practical. As the heated jacket draws 5.4Amps of current to heat the many different Micro Carbon Fibre heating elements, a portable battery is not recommended to power this garment. It is advised that this heated jacket be powered from a vehicle battery connection.


    This heated jacket can also be powered via the Keis Cigarette Lighter/DIN Power Supply Lead (available as an optional accessory).

    Connecting the supplied motorcycle power lead is quick and easy.

    SPECIAL NOTE - You are unable to power this heated garment using a cigarette lighter/DIN power lead on a BMW motorcycle, due to the 5Amp limit to their DIN power socket (the jacket draws 5.4Amps).

    I ordered the size as per the size guide and the jacket was a very nice fit.
    Wow this jacket is hot, I wore a thin base layer under it and took out the thermal liner in my motorcycle jacket, so I could give it a good test on a very cold day. I started on the medium setting and initially didn't feel much heat, so I put it on to full power. Had to stop 5 mins later to turn it to the medium setting, and then stopped again after another 5 - 10 mins to turn it to the lowest setting, which proved to be nice and cosy.     I had put off buying a heated jacket but now wish I'd done it earlier.
    I went for this jacket as I didn't want another thick layer under my outer waterproof jacket and it feels about right for me. It's pretty light and easy to get comfortable once all closed up. The neck isn't too high either, which was another detail I was trying not to get wrong.
    Most of the time I use it on the lowest setting which is just enough to eliminate wind chill through my unlined, laminated Rukka outer layer. I wanted maximum flexibility with my layer options and so far I'm not regretting my choices. I expect I will use the mid setting once we get into sub zero temperatures. The jacket keeping my core warm together with bikes heated grips is doing it for me.
    The power lead is just long enough to get off the bike, switch the jacket off and unplug it. Using the (wired) heat controller with winter gloves on is fiddly so I tend to switch it on and leave it tucked out the way.
    It seems a well made garment so should stand the test of time. It will now be a default item of winter bike gear for me getting daily use as I commute on my bike as much as possible.
